Definitions
Warranted specifications describe the performance of a model under stated operating conditions and are covered by the model warranty.
Characteristics describe values that are relevant to the use of the model under stated operating conditions but are not covered by the model warranty.
- Typical specifications describe the performance met by a majority of models.
- Nominal specifications describe an attribute that is based on design, conformance testing, or supplemental testing.
Specifications are Typical unless otherwise noted.
Conditions
Specifications are valid at 23 °C unless otherwise noted.
All voltages are specified in DC, ACpk, or a combination unless otherwise specified.

Physical
I/O connector | 78-pin D-SUB | ||||||||
| |||||||||
Dimensions (L × W × H) | 3U, one slot, PXI/cPCI module 21.6 × 2.0 × 13.0 cm (8.5 × 0.8 × 5.1 in.) | ||||||||
Weight | 220 g (8 oz) |
Environment
Operating temperature | 0 °C to 55 °C |
Storage temperature | -20 °C to 70 °C |
Relative humidity | 5% to 85%, noncondensing |
Pollution Degree | 2 |
Maximum altitude | 2,000 m |
Indoor use only.
Shock and Vibration
Operational Shock | 30 g peak, half-sine, 11 ms pulse (Tested in accordance with IEC 60068-2-27. Test profile developed in accordance with MIL-PRF-28800F.) | ||||||

1 Per channel protection circuitry includes overvoltage protection, which activates at 80 V, maximum; over-current protection, which activates at 1.5 A, minimum; and over-temperature which activates at 150 °C junction temperature.
2 The 5 V and 12 V internal power supplies have fuses for over-current protection. These fuses are user replaceable.
3 The operate time is measured from an input trigger to 90% activation of a 500 Ω resistor or between consecutive channel operations.
4 During power-on or reset, all relay drivers disconnect (power down).
5 The PXI-2567 can recognize trigger pulse widths less than 150 ns if you disable digital filtering. Refer to the NI Switches Help for information about disabling digital filtering.
